8 powerful anti-cancer foods you should start including in your diet

The food we eat significantly impacts our well-being, providing essential nutrients and energy. While no single food can prevent cancer, research suggests that a healthy diet may help reduce the risk.

Cruciferous vegetables like broccoli and kale contain compounds that help deactivate cancer-causing chemicals. Turmeric, rich in curcumin, offers anti-inflammatory and antioxidant properties. Mushrooms may reduce the risk of prostate and breast cancer, while allium vegetables like garlic and onions have antioxidant effects. Wakame seaweed may suppress certain cancer cells, though more research is needed. Lycopene-rich foods like tomatoes and beta-carotene foods, along with fatty fish high in Omega-3s, also offer potential cancer-protective benefits.

Maintaining a balanced diet and healthy lifestyle is essential in reducing cancer risk.
